The .sbn is part of a spatial index, and needs to be in a fairly particular
format which I don't know.  Beyond software built on ESRI libraries, I
believe Safe Software's FME also supports it, though my shapelib does not.
It has nothing to do with coordinate systems and so is not really relavent
to this mailing list.

As previously noted the .prj file should contain the coordinate system in
ESRI "Projection Engine" format, which is closely related to OGC Well Known
Text format.  Among others GDAL/OGR based software packages can utilize
the .prj file which I transform internally into what I think of as "OGC
Well Known Text".  Please don't just dump not-quite-ESRI WKT into the .prj
file.  It will mess me up!
